When Eckhart Tolle wrote The Power of Now, he turned our attention to something that’s always been right under our noses: life in this very moment. Yet why do so many of us continue to struggle to find presence? Awareness, he teaches, is the answer—a quality of relaxed alertness that you can progressively sharpen and sustain. In so doing, you overcome the judgments and limitations of the mind-made sense of self with its endless stream of thoughts about past and future—and discover an expanse of peace and renewed purpose in each and every moment—what Eckhart calls “presence.”
On The Art of Presence, join Eckhart on retreat as he guides you through more than seven hours of transformational insights intended to help awareness naturally arise in you. With his one-of-a-kind “pointing instructions,” you will explore:
• Transcending your “life situation” to realign with the one life living us all
• Breaking free from the illusion of separation from the outside world
• How to realize the wisdom of spiritual surrender
• Accessing the higher intelligence that empowers right action
“There is a dimension in every human that remains untouched by anything that happens on the surface level of life,” explains Eckhart. “This is who you are in your essence.” The Art of Presence is your invitation to awaken and embody a deeper expression of who you are.

It’s no wonder that The Power of Now has sold over 16 million copies worldwide and has been translated into over 30 foreign languages. Much more than simple principles and platitudes, the book takes readers on an inspiring spiritual journey to find their true and deepest self and reach the ultimate in personal growth and spirituality: the discovery of truth and light. In the first chapter, Tolle introduces readers to enlightenment and its natural enemy, the mind. He awakens readers to their role as a creator of pain and shows them how to have a pain-free identity by living fully in the present. The journey is thrilling, and along the way, the author shows how to connect to the indestructible essence of our Being, “the eternal, ever-present One Life beyond the myriad forms of life that are subject to birth and death.” Featuring a new preface by the author, this paperback shows that only after regaining awareness of Being, liberated from Mind and intensely in the Now, is there Enlightenment.
